Electrical Project Engineer – Power & Renewables – GlasgowSalary:£60,000 - £65,000 plus Car + BonusOverviewPermanent role with 5+ years of confirmed projects. Deliver innovative HV/MV M&E projects from tender to commissioning. Work with a collaborative team, ensuring projects are on time, on budget, and to the highest safety and quality standards. Competitive package + career development.Key Responsibilities• Update/amend working drawings and produce HV/LV electrical designs• Liaise with design teams, contractors, and internal stakeholders on technical/commercial matters• Develop installed drawings, O&M manuals, method statements, and risk assessments• Raise requisitions, create purchase orders, track deliveries• Manage RFIs, document control, and technical meetings• Supervise and assess subcontractor works• Perform QC inspections, snagging, and prepare test packs• Create project schedules, material take-offs, and tender documentation• Use AutoCAD and MS Project to produce tender, construction, and as-built drawings/programmes• Design electrical systems (fire alarm, nurse call, intruder, access control, emergency lighting)• Conduct lighting, cable sizing, and containment calculations• Coordinate first-fix and second-fix electrical services• Prepare variation documentation and assist in commissioning• Ensure compliance with EHS, quality, and building/electrical regulationsRequirements• Degree (or equivalent) in Electrical Engineering• 2+ years’ industrial electrical design/project management experience• In-depth HV/MV network knowledge, energy management systems, and automated control integration• Proven track record in delivering projects to time, cost, and quality standards• Proficient in AutoCAD, MS Project, and Microsoft Office Suite• Strong organisational, analytical, and problem-solving skills•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ities• Able to manage multiple projects simultaneously• Leadership/mentoring experience with junior engineers• Commitment to EHS and quality systems
